function FileUploadSanitizeNameEventTest::provideFilenames

Same name in other branches
  1. 9 core/tests/Drupal/Tests/Core/File/FileUploadSanitizeNameEventTest.php \Drupal\Tests\Core\File\FileUploadSanitizeNameEventTest::provideFilenames()
  2. 10 core/tests/Drupal/Tests/Core/File/FileUploadSanitizeNameEventTest.php \Drupal\Tests\Core\File\FileUploadSanitizeNameEventTest::provideFilenames()

Provides data for testEventFilenameFunctions().

Return value

array Arrays with original file name.

File

core/tests/Drupal/Tests/Core/File/FileUploadSanitizeNameEventTest.php, line 84

Class

FileUploadSanitizeNameEventTest
FileUploadSanitizeNameEvent tests.

Namespace

Drupal\Tests\Core\File

Code

public static function provideFilenames() {
    return [
        'ASCII filename with extension' => [
            'example.txt',
        ],
        'ASCII filename with complex extension' => [
            'example.html.twig',
        ],
        'ASCII filename with lots of dots' => [
            'dotty.....txt',
        ],
        'Unicode filename with extension' => [
            'Ä Ö Ü Å Ø äöüåøhello.txt',
        ],
        'Unicode filename without extension' => [
            'Ä Ö Ü Å Ø äöüåøhello',
        ],
    ];
}

Buggy or inaccurate documentation? Please file an issue. Need support? Need help programming? Connect with the Drupal community.